How do I get videos from camera onto PC? panasonic VDR-M30PP

I have a panasonic VDR-M30PP. I finish recording a disk in the camera, and try to plug it into my computer and nothing happens, it doesnt auto detect or anything. When I try to load manually, by clicking on G drive, it says not accessable, incorrect function. Also, when I take the disk out of the camera and try to just play it solo in the computer or my home DVD, PS2, etc. it will not read the disk either. I've been hearing talk about finalizing or something, but I thought my camera does it automatically when I am done recording the disk? There is no finalize button or option on the camera that I can see. Please help, as I am ready to sell this THING!! thanks

Sorry for asking, but have you installed the drivers that came with the camera onto your pc, because some of the software has this built in to enable you do as you wish with the recordings. Also PS2 consoles dont play all types of DVD especially DVD-RW, but normally DVD do have to be finalised before they are playable. If all else fails just uninstall the drivers that you got with camera and re-install before connecting your camera back up, if they were installed initially. Normally it's wise to install all the software bundle that comes with it, then later remove what you don't need and don't have more than one editing programme installed as they can conflict stopping your downloads. How do you finish a disc in a Panasonic DVD 3CCD DVD video recorder? I can't find the drat instructions

Hi,
Finalization menu will come if camcorder is powered by its AC adaptor.
Plug AC Adaptor in your camcorder to get Finalization Menu to finish disc recording.

Finalizing

IF THAT DISC WAS RECORDED ON AND THEN REMOVED BEFORE FINALIZING IT WILL NOT FINALIZE. THE CAMERA LOOSES THE MAIN INFORMATION TABLE FOR THAT RECORDING. ONLY THING TO DO NOW IS, IF THE DISC CAN STILL PLAYBACK ON THE CAMERA THEN CONNECT IT TO A DVD RECORDER VIA THE AV PORT AND RECORD.

DVD dies if I try to record to the end

DVD dies if I try to record to the end I'm not sure if this relates or not. I have a Sony DVR-10 stand alone DVD recorder and if I'm using DVD+R I have to leave some time for the DVD to be finalize. If I record all the way to end I just made coaster. Now if I use a DVD+RW I don't have to finalize, I can play it in a PC but not a DVD player. So to be safe I now record on DVD+RW and then just copy it to DVD+R or -R on the PC.
